Young Enterprise
L6
Meeting at lunchbreak on Friday
Economics & Business Studies Dept.
Mrs C V Wakefield & Miss A E Mansfield |
In the Young Enterprise Scheme, groups of pupils set up and run their own company, with positions and responsibilities being allocated between team members. A business plan is put together along with a mission statement and shares are sold to raise the initial finance. The team members then use enterprise to achieve their objectives. Advice is on offer from link teachers and external advisers (from local businesses) and the aim is that the pupils should learn by doing. Companies attend trade fairs and competitions throughout the year and sell goods/services at school events. Pupils also have the option to take OCR exams in this subject. All members of the Lower Sixth, irrespective of which subjects they study, are invited to apply for places in the company and ten are selected by means of a formal interview process. There is one formal board meeting each week on a Friday and further meetings may be arranged as necessary. |
